Rectangle
“It gives you such a glow just to know you’re wearing lipstick and heels!”-Bye Bye Birdie
Flattering Accessories
~Long strings of beads
~Add belts to outfits
Avoid
~ Bags that are dainty or frilly
~ Choker style necklaces
As for shoes, go for…
~Strappy stiletto heels
~Ballerina pumps
Avoid
~Avoid knee boots with no shape
~Loafers
As for jeans…
~ Larger back pockets that are spread far apart to make your bottom look fuller.
~If they have flaps on them even better
~Jeans with lighter fades on the thighs will help give them shape
~Jeans that are low-rise and that have a straight fit from the hip to the knee with a slight flare
Apple
“This shape looks best when wearing simple designs, rather than excessive flounces and gathers. When looking for items to add to your wardrobe, always think simple style.” –Shapeyourstyle.com
Flattering Accessories
~Have fun with big necklaces and dangly earrings
~Bags with a long shoulder strap
~Scarves can be an alternative to a necklace
Avoid
~Bulky bags that sit under your arm
~Chunky buckled belts
As for shoes, go for…
~Chunky wedges
~Go for a bright colour!
Avoid
~Very pointy toes
~Square toe loafers
As for jeans, go for…
~Jeans that have a rise that is lower than your natural waist
~Look for jeans that have back pockets with flaps
~Lighter washes and/or jeans with fading
~Boot-cut and flared legs
Pear
“Use unusual or chunky jewelry to draw the eye upwards and stick to handbags that sit under the shoulder.” -FashionWorld
Flattering Accessories
~Make a statement with a bold necklace and earrings
~Add color with a bright scarf
Avoid
~Low slung belts
~Long strap bags that rest at the thigh
As for shoes, go for…
~Shoes with a pointed toe
~A rounded toe shoe
~Peep toe shoes
Avoid
~Stiletto heels
As for jeans, go for…
~Flared or have a wide-leg jeans
~Straight legged jeans are also a good for a sleek slimmer look.
~Go for mid-rise dark jeans (the darker the better) and dark pants.
Hourglass
Flattering Accessories
~Belts around the waist
Avoid
~Hip belts
~Huge jewelry
As for shoes, go for…
~Round toe shoes
~Peep toe high heels
Avoid
~Ankle boots with skirts
~Very pointy shoes
As for jeans, go for…
~cut with larger hips, and a smaller waist.
~ jeans that are slightly flared, or have a wide leg, this will balance out your hips
~Mid-rise jeans are the way to go…but
~low-rise jeans work great as well as long as they are not too low
